| Spec | JLab EpicW | Technics EAH-AZ80 |
|---|---|---|
| Type | — | In-ear (TWS) |
| Driver Type | — | Dynamic 10mm |
| Driver Size | 10mm | 10mm |
| Frequency Response | — | 5 Hz - 40,000 Hz |
| ANC | false | Active Noise Cancelling |
| Transparency Mode | true | Yes |
| Spatial Audio | true | true |
| EQ App | — | Technics Audio Connect app |
| Touch Controls | — | Yes |
| Voice Assistant | Siri, Google | Siri, Google |
| Battery Life | 10hrs✓ | 7hrs |
| Case Battery | — | 25hrs |
| Wireless Charging | true | Yes |
| Bluetooth | 5.0 | Bluetooth 5.2 |
| Codecs | AAC, SBC | SBC, AAC, LDAC |
| Multipoint | false | true |
| Water Resistance | IPX4 | IPX4 |
| Fit | — | In-ear |
| Weight | 8g | 7g✓ |
| Colors | Black, Green | Black, Silver |
| Price | 99$✓ | 129.99$ |
